I've been to bath houses all over the eastern U.S. This one is a moderate size and has a great indoor pool (thus can be used regardless of weather). Hot tub is somewhat small, but hot and functional as is the steam room. Wet area was fairly clean...all good points I found. HOWEVER. .. The no-nudity rules in common, "public" areas is absolutely absurd! They only permit nudity in the wet area and on the sun deck. You must wear something in the club hallways, locker area, etc. So...you check in, remove your clothes and wrap a towel around your waist to walk to sun deck. Take off the towel and get some sun. Put the towel on to walk back inside and go down to the pool. Take off the towel to swim, steam, hot tub. Put it back on to leave wet area. Ridiculous! Why? The crowd is mixed ages and types...a fair mix of guys on a weekday afternoon, which was surprising and nice. Rooms are very minimalist, but whole place is fairly clean and comfortable. Obviously an older building and facilities, several closed areas, raggedy carpets, chipped paint, poor lighting, etc. This can be interpreted as character though. For the cost (inexpensive compared to other places), this place is o.k. Annoying rules though and no place to just sit nude and relax or socialize except the sun deck...that's that ought when it's raining and the indoor pool draws you in, but then is the only place to be nude! I wouldn't do much to renovate the place, it's kitschy and pleasingly old-school (just continue to keep it clean), but everyone can see naked bodies in certain areas, why require cover-up in other areas?
